DIN ISO 16063-21:2004-01
Methods for the calibration of vibration and shock transducers - Part 21: Vibration calibration by comparison to a reference transducer (ISO 16063-21:2003)
Summary
The document describes the calibration of rectilinear vibration transducers by comparison to primary national or international standards through a secondary, reference, working or check standard in the frequency range from 0,4 Hz to 10 kHz. It is applicable between all levels in the calibration hierarchy under both laboratory conditions and field conditions. It gives detailed specification and evaluation of measurement uncertainty, i.e. the error budget.
